On Tue, 6 Aug 1996 ZOUNDS@INNOSOFT.COM wrote: > wondering if anyone had also installed the version of XF86 that > I had installed and had upgraded to 3.1.2E ? The upgrade should go fine, but hang on to your old copy of xterm. The one in E sucks cpu time even when idle and can cause grief for rlogin. -john == jfieber@indiana.edu =========================================== == http://fallout.campusview.indiana.edu/~jfieber ================
